## Step 4: Load Test the Checkout Flow

Before Veltcart 3.x certification, plugin authors must run the bundled load harness against the sandbox checkout. Target 200 concurrent sessions for ten minutes. Your plugin must not add more than 40ms p95 latency to the payment step. Disable retry middleware during the run; it skews results. Capture the harness report and attach it to your certification request. Point the harness at the sandbox using the configuration values that follow.

config for hawep-kagef:
WENWYN_PIN=2397
WENWYN_METRICS_HOST=metrics.wenwyn.qirvansys.corp
WENWYN_LOG_LEVEL=error
WENWYN_TENANT=kasath

### Changelog 2.9.0 — Configuration key renamed

In the Tallygrove loyalty-points ledger, the setting previously named `ledger.write_key` has been renamed to `TALLYGROVE_LEDGER_KEY` for consistency with our environment-variable conventions. The legacy key remains readable through 2.x but emits a deprecation notice on every ledger write. Plugin authors should migrate now by adding the following line to their .env file:

vault entry, haduf-hahag: ARCHIVE_KEY3=d85

**Ticket QV-4417: Compaction drops retained keys**

QueueVine 3.2, staging cluster at Harrowgate.

Repro:
1. Publish 10k messages with duplicate keys to topic `orders-dlq`.
2. Trigger manual compaction via admin endpoint.
3. Consume from offset 0 — latest values for ~2% of keys are missing.

Blocks the 3.2.1 release. To rerun compaction on staging, authenticate with the bearer token below.

login token, yajeg-fawif: eyJhbGciOiJIUzI1NiIsInR5cCI6IkpXVCJ9.eyJzdWIiOiIEdPQYnZXaZIn0.HSRTnYZBx0Qc

Handover Note — Directors' Transition

From the outgoing to the incoming director, copied to the board. Primary open risk: Orrin Fabrication accounts for 44% of Telware Group's annual revenue. Mitigation to date includes a signed two-year extension, diversification targets for the Casperfield sales unit, and quarterly exposure reporting. The contingency approach, should Orrin reduce volumes, is outlined in the confidential note below.

board note of kadug-tawig: Only 5 of the 100 pilot accounts renewed Oliath, so a churn review is set for April 15.